Gas Gauge Guzzlers: What Makes Fuel Expensive

Determining fuel expenses at the pump is a complex puzzle, influenced by a variety of factors. Crude oil prices, frequently perceived as the most influential factor, fluctuate based on global production levels. Geopolitical events, natural disasters, and economic situations can all affect crude oil prices, causing changes at the pump. Refining costs, which include personnel and upkeep, also play a role, as does government regulations and taxes.

From Crude Oil to Car Engine: The Petrol Production Process

The journey of petrol, from crude oil deep underground to the fuel powering your automobile, is a fascinating transformation. It all begins with removing crude oil through drilling rigs. This thick liquid is then shipped to refineries, where it undergoes a series of complex chemical treatments. First, the crude oil is divided into different components based on their temperatures. Next, these components are refined to remove impurities and create various petroleum derivatives, including gasoline.

The refined gasoline is then blended with ingredients to enhance its performance and reliability. Finally, the finished petrol is distributed to gas stations, ready to be burned in car engines, providing the energy needed for transportation.
